Honor has finally confirmed the launch date for its new Honor 500 series. The company will unveil the series in China on November 24, 2025, at 7:30 PM ET. This is considered the next major update after the Honor 400 series, especially for users who want better cameras and longer battery life in a mid-range phone. Honor has made noticeable changes to both design and performance this time around.
Design and Build Quality
The Honor 500 series features a clean and modern design. The phones feature a horizontal camera layout that, at first glance, is reminiscent of the iPhone Air, but Honor has refined it in its own way. The entire rear panel features a crystal-like texture, using a cold-carving process with 96% light transmittance.
Color options will be available in Aquamarine, Starlight Pink, Obsidian Black, and Moonlight Silver.
Performance and Features
All models in the Honor 500 series will be powered by Snapdragon 8-series processors. The Honor 500 will feature the Snapdragon 8s Gen 4 chip, while the Pro model will include the Snapdragon 8 Elite. Both phones feature large battery packs, ensuring long-lasting usage. Honor has also included Phantom Engine 3.0, which improves smoothness in gaming and multitasking.
Honor 500 – Full Specifications
- Display: 6.55-inch, 1.5K resolution, 120 Hz
- PWM Dimming: 3840 Hz
- Front Camera: 50MP
- Rear Camera: 200MP main (1/1.4”), 12MP ultra-wide
- Processor: Snapdragon 8s Gen 4
- Battery: 8000 mAh
- Charging: 80W wired
- Build: Metal frame
- Audio: Dual stereo speakers
- Extra Chip: E2 energy efficiency chip
- Rating: IP68 / IP69 / IP69K
Honor 500 Pro – Full Specifications
- Display: 6.55-inch, 1.5K resolution, 120 Hz
- PWM Dimming: 3840 Hz
- Front Camera: 50MP
- Rear Camera: 200MP main, 12MP ultra-wide, 50MP IMX856 telephoto (3x zoom)
- Processor: Snapdragon 8 Elite
- Battery: 8000 mAh
- Charging: 80W wired + 50W wireless
- Fingerprint: 3D ultrasonic
- Build: Metal frame
- Extra Chips: C1 RF chip + E2 efficiency chip
- Rating: IP68 / IP69 / IP69K
Launch and Price
According to Honor's Weibo post, pre-orders will begin on November 18th. In China, the phone will be priced in the mid-range to upper-mid-range segment. The India launch is expected around December 2025 or January 2026.
